Grasping Lean Six Sigma: A In-Depth Introduction

Lean Six Sigma is a data-driven methodology designed to enhance business processes and achieve exceptional results. It integrates the principles of Lean manufacturing, focused on minimizing waste, with the statistical rigor of Six Sigma, aimed at reducing variation and defects.

By employing a structured approach involving data analysis, process mapping, and continuous improvement, Lean Six Sigma empowers organizations to enhance operations, boost productivity, and provide superior customer service.

The key components of Lean Six Sigma include:

* Operation Mapping

* Information Analysis

* Fundamental Cause Analysis

* Solution Development and Implementation

* Monitoring and Review

Lean Six Sigma is a versatile methodology applicable to a wide variety of industries and functions, from manufacturing and healthcare to finance and service.
